Recognizing Visual Hierarchy in Web Design



To properly convey information and guide customers through a site, it's critical to recognize the concept of visual hierarchy in web design.

Aesthetic pecking order refers to the setup and organization of elements on a web page to highlight their importance and develop a clear and instinctive individual experience. By developing a clear aesthetic power structure, you can guide individuals' focus to one of the most crucial information or activities on the page, boosting use and engagement.



This can be accomplished with various style methods, including the strategic use size, color, contrast, and positioning of components. For example, larger and bolder aspects commonly attract even more focus, while contrasting colors can create aesthetic comparison and draw emphasis.

Concepts for Effective Visual Hierarchy



Comprehending the principles for reliable aesthetic power structure is necessary in developing an user-friendly and appealing website design. By following these concepts, you can make certain that your site efficiently connects info to individuals and overviews their focus to one of the most vital elements.

One principle is to utilize dimension and scale to establish a clear visual pecking order. By making important components larger and more noticeable, you can draw attention to them and overview individuals with the material.

Another principle is to make use of contrast properly. By utilizing contrasting colors, font styles, and forms, you can develop aesthetic distinction and emphasize essential details.
